Janwan - Bara, Prayagraj

Janwan is a village situated in the Bara tehsil of Prayagraj district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 19 km from Bara and around 49 km from Allahabad. Janwan village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Janwan is 162033. The village covers a total geographical area of 642.78 hectares and falls under the 212108 pincode. Shankargarh is the nearest town, located about 9 km away.

Janwan village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Janwan

As per Census 2011, Janwan village has a total population of 1,552 people, consisting of 830 males and 722 females. The village has 282 households and a sex ratio of 869 females per 1,000 males. There are 341 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 699 literate and 853 illiterate residents. Additionally, 745 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Janwan

Janwan is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Majhiari, while the nearest airport is Allahabad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 27.1 km.
